Step 1: Assessment and Planning
Our team will assess the damage and identify the source of the water. We’ll create a customized plan to address the issue and get your property dry and safe. Our goal is to reduce losses and get your home back to normal as quickly as possible.
Step 2: Water Extraction
Our technicians will use specialized equipment to extract water from your property. We’ll use powerful pumps and vacuums to remove as much water as possible, reducing the risk of further damage. Don’t wait the longer you wait, the more damage you’ll incur.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
Our team will use specialized equipment to dry out your property and prevent further damage. We’ll use dehumidifiers and air movers to remove excess moisture and speed up the drying process. Get your property dry and safe with our expert technicians.
Step 4: Cleaning and Disinfection
Our team will clean and disinfect your property to prevent the growth of mold and bacteria. We’ll use specialized equipment and cleaning solutions to remove dirt, grime, and other contaminants. Get your property clean and safe with our expert technicians.
Step 5: Restoration and Reconstruction
Our team will work with you to restore and reconstruct your property to its original condition. We’ll use high-quality materials and expert craftsmanship to ensure your property is safe and functional. Get your property back to its original condition with our expert technicians.

Water Damage Mitigation Cost in Axis, AL
The cost of water damage mitigation varies based on the severity of the damage, size of the affected area, and local conditions in Axis, AL. Here are some estimated costs for common services: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water extraction and drying | $500 – $2,500 | Size of affected area, severity of damage |
| Mold remediation |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of affected area, severity of mold growth |
| Structural drying and reconstruction | $2,000 – $10,000 | Size of affected area, severity of damage, materials needed |
| Dehumidification and air movement | $500 – $2,000 | Size of affected area, severity of damage |
| Water damage assessment and planning | $100 – $500 | Size of affected area, severity of damage |
| Insurance claims support | $0 – $500 | Severity of damage, complexity of claims process |

Q: What is water damage mitigation?
A: Water damage mitigation is the process of reducing or preventing further damage to your property after a water-related incident. Our team uses specialized equipment and expertise to dry out your property, prevent further damage, and restore your home to its original condition.
